Illness forces closing of Ste. Genevieve County Nutrition Center

STE. GENEVIEVE—The director of the Ste. Genevieve County Nutrition Center announced Wednesday evening that the center would be closed Thursday and Friday, due to illness.   Tina Winch said there were not enough employees available to staff the facility. Spire Missouri gas customers to see increase in rates

JEFFERSON CITY—Spire Missouri, Inc. (Spire Missouri) natural gas customers in the eastern half of Missouri will see rates increase starting September 1, 2022.   The rate hike reflects an adjustment to the Weather Normalization Adjustment Rider (WNAR) which authorizes rate adjustments based on weather variations.
